タグ

2016年1月31日のブックマーク (12件)

  • CSS3アニメーションに挑戦!色が移り変わる背景を実装しよう | Webクリエイターボックス

    2021年12月6日 CSS フラットデザインが流行ってからは、背景を一色で塗りつぶしたデザインのサイトが多くなりました。しかしそれだけではなんだか味気ない!という事で、CSS3のアニメーションを使って、徐々に色を変化させてみましょう!色の組み合わせや順番を調整して、パッと目を引くデザインに! ↑私が10年以上利用している会計ソフト! Themifyではホームのファーストビューでビビッドな色を少しずつ変えながら表示しています。今回目指すのはこんな感じの背景です。このサイトではJavaScriptにより色の移り変わりを実装しているようですが、CSS3のキーフレームアニメーションだけでも表現できます! CSS3 キーフレームアニメーションの基 まずは要素を徐々に変化させるアニメーションについて覚えていきましょう!CSS3の animation プロパティでは、キーフレームを設定して細かい動き

    CSS3アニメーションに挑戦!色が移り変わる背景を実装しよう | Webクリエイターボックス
    studio-h
    studio-h 2016/01/31
    アニメーション, 背景色
  • [PHP]2次元の連想配列を検索する方法 | アイスケット | 神奈川県相模原市ホームページ制作、SEO対策、運用なら

    1次元の連想配列を検索する場合は、array_search()関数を使って値を検索し、その値を持つキーを返してくれます。 このように使います。 // 検索対象の連想配列 $dataArray = array('apple'=>'赤','banana'=>'黄','chocolate'=>'茶'); // 「黄」を検索 // キーの名前はbananaです。と表示されます。 $ret = array_search('黄', $dataArray); if ($ret != false) { echo 'キーの名前は'.$ret.'です。'; } else { echo 'キーは見つかりませんでした。'; } 2次元の連想配列の場合は? ではは2次元の場合はどうやって検索すればいいのか?という内容です。関数で簡単というのは残念ながらありません。地道にやることになります。 連想配列なので、fore

    [PHP]2次元の連想配列を検索する方法 | アイスケット | 神奈川県相模原市ホームページ制作、SEO対策、運用なら
    studio-h
    studio-h 2016/01/31
    多次元配列
  • jQuery本体のダウンロードと1.X系2.X系の違いと1.9系以降の注意点など - ホームページ制作やリニューアル印刷物デザインなら大阪のWPC

    1.x 系は IE8 以前をサポートするレガシーブラウザ向けのバージョン、 2.x 系は IE8 以前のサポートは捨てて、高速に安定して動作させることを目指したバージョン、という認識で良いのではないでしょうか。 制作環境に合ったバージョンをダウンロードして下さい。 ダウンロードするファイルは、1.X系2.X系共に Download the compressed, production jQuery ○.○.○ Download the uncompressed, development jQuery ○.○.○ のいずれか。 compressed は圧縮されたファイルで、 uncompressed は非圧縮ファイルです。 特にコアファイルを触らない方は、圧縮ファイルの方を選択で良いと思います。 クリックすると、ズラズラっとコードが表示されますので、 右クリックして名前をつけて保存をクリック

    jQuery本体のダウンロードと1.X系2.X系の違いと1.9系以降の注意点など - ホームページ制作やリニューアル印刷物デザインなら大阪のWPC
  • no003.info

    This domain may be for sale!

    no003.info
    studio-h
    studio-h 2016/01/31
    いい。
  • jQueryでsetIntervalを使って特定の間隔でfunction処理を繰り返し行う(タイマー処理)方法|BLACKFLAG

    JavaScriptでのfunctionを一定の間隔で繰り返し処理を行う時の指定に使う「setInterval」。 jQueryでこの指定を使うこともでき、単純な記述ですが、さまざまなループ処理などにも使えるので参考までに使い方をメモ書きしておきます。 $(function(){ setInterval(function(){ ~ここに処理を記載~ },1000); }); 最後の数値部分は繰り返し処理を行う間隔になります。 例えば、3秒ごとに画像の位置を10pxずつ、ズラす場合は $(function(){ $('img').css({left:'0',position:'absolute'}); setInterval(function(){ $('img').stop().animate({left:'+=' + '10' + 'px'},1000); },3000); }); この

    jQueryでsetIntervalを使って特定の間隔でfunction処理を繰り返し行う(タイマー処理)方法|BLACKFLAG
    studio-h
    studio-h 2016/01/31
    “ setInterval(function(){ ~ここに処理を記載~ },1000);”
  • prepareメソッド - PDOの利用 - PHP入門

    prepareメソッドはqueryメソッドと似たような機能を提供しますが、SQL文の基部分が同じで値だけ異なるような場合(例えば同じテーブルに値だけ変えて何回もデータを挿入するような場合です)に効率よく行える機能を提供してくれます。 PDO::prepare PDOStatement PDO::prepare ( string statement [, array driver_options] ) PDOStatement::execute() メソッドによって実行される SQL ステートメントを 準備します。 SQL ステートメントは、文が実行されるときに実際の値に置き換 えられる 0 個もしくはそれ以上の名前 (:name) もしくは疑問符(?) パラメータ マークを含むことができます。 名前と疑問符パラメータを同一 SQL ステートメ ント中で使用することはできません。 どちらか

  • 【php】古い環境でも json_encode()、json_decode() 使いたい at softelメモ

    問題 指定された環境にシステムを構築しないといけなくなったのですが、phpが古いです。json_encode()、json_decode()がない環境のようです。 PHP Fatal error: Call to undefined function json_encode() in xxxxxx どうしましょう。 答え 関数がないなら、作ればよい。 if (!function_exists('json_encode')) { function json_encode(){ //中身 } function json_decode(){ //中身 } } ただ、中身を自力で全部書くのは、勉強にはなるが、品質と速度を考慮すると、PEARなどからいただいてくるのが正解なことが多い。 PEARにありますね → http://pear.php.net/package/Services_JSON/ も

    【php】古い環境でも json_encode()、json_decode() 使いたい at softelメモ
    studio-h
    studio-h 2016/01/31
  • robots.txt 事始め: 無断転載VS人類

    studio-h
    studio-h 2016/01/31
  • robots.txtや.htaccessで検索エンジンクローラーの巡回を拒否する方法 | TechMemo

    WEBサイトを色々と作成していると、検索エンジンにインデックスさせたくないページも出てくるかと思います。そんな時には、メタタグにnoindexを追加するのもいいですが、robots.txtや.htaccessを使えば、そもそもクローラーの巡回を拒否することができます。 優先度としては、.htaccess > robots.txt > メタタグの順になっています。 .htaccessによる主要検索エンジンの拒否 .htaccessで検索エンジンのクローラーを拒否する場合、以下のように記述します。 SetEnvIf User-Agent "Googlebot" shutout SetEnvIf User-Agent "Slurp" shutout SetEnvIf User-Agent "msnbot" shutout order Allow,Deny Allow from all Deny

    robots.txtや.htaccessで検索エンジンクローラーの巡回を拒否する方法 | TechMemo
    studio-h
    studio-h 2016/01/31
    “Disallow: /test”
  • 色の処理に特化した軽量ライブラリ「Chroma.js」

    こんにちは、古見澤(コミザワ)です。最近は寒いですね。 自宅に加湿器を導入して潤いが増した一方、結露が酷くて窓際や玄関がカビそうで困ってます。 さて今回は Chroma.js という色に関するJSライブラリに触れる機会があったのですが、日語の記事が殆ど見つからなかったため、この紹介をしようと思います。 Chroma.js とは 色を補正したり、色空間の変換をしたり、カラースケールを設定して色を得る事ができる、色に関する振る舞いに特化した軽量(32.8 KB)なJSライブラリです。 多くの色空間に対応しており、CSSJavaScriptで扱いやすい形で色情報を取得することができます。 ソースはgit上にあり、ライセンスは BSD license です。 Chroma.js サンプル 下の例は色の補正機能を使い、X11カラーのpink(#ffc0cb)をベースに、明るさを下げ、彩度を上げ、

    色の処理に特化した軽量ライブラリ「Chroma.js」
    studio-h
    studio-h 2016/01/31
  • アカウント情報が正しいのにデータベース接続エラー - Qiita

    ※対象のバージョンは4.1です WordPressインストール時にwp-config.phpに正しいデータベース接続情報を入力してもinstall時にデータベース接続エラーが表示される場合があります その調査・対処方法を記します なぜデータベースエラーが起こるかを調査する データベース接続処理はwp-admin/install.phpを見ると

    アカウント情報が正しいのにデータベース接続エラー - Qiita
    studio-h
    studio-h 2016/01/31
  • 「Notice: Undefined index」と表示されるとき

    $_POSTや$_GET(フォーム入力値やURLパラメータ)から値を受け取る処理でよく発生します。原因は、そのスクリプトへの初回アクセス時と2回目以降のアクセスで処理を切り分けていないことが考えられます。たとえば、「送信する」ボタンをクリックした後にフォーム入力値を受け取るスクリプトの場合、そのスクリプトに最初にアクセスしたときは$_POSTには何も入っていないので、このエラーメッセージが表示されます。 <?php echo $_POST["test"]; ?> 対処方法として、「$_POST[“test”]に値が入っているときは…」という条件を設定する方法があります。 <?php if (isset($_POST["test"])) { echo $_POST["test"]; } ?> これにより、初回アクセス時は$_POSTを参照しないので、エラーメッセージは表示されなくなります。

    「Notice: Undefined index」と表示されるとき
    studio-h
    studio-h 2016/01/31
    “if (isset($_POST["test"])) { echo $_POST["test"];}”